Layan — softness. A ribbed hourglass on a low foot, in rose or amber. The waist holds stems upright without foam or frogs; the flare lets them fall open. A working vase, not only a decorative one.
Mouth-blown borosilicate glass. Made in Cairo by Mishkah's atelier, working since 1985.
- Height approx. 19 cm
- Mouth-blown borosilicate glass
- Each piece unique; slight variations are the nature of handwork
- Arrives in a rigid gift box
